I sailed in April this year (out of Southampton) when the Diamond lounge was the now Card Room, it was an absolute zoo! Over busy, silly low stools to sit on and I have no clue how the staff managed to take orders and get them right because there were so many people there standing as there were not enough chairs.

 

I then sailed 9 weeks later Singapore to Beiijing (last cruise before it went fully Chinese) and the upper floor of the Music Hall was used and it was wonderful and spacious. Canapés were almost the same as the Concierge Lounge, service was fast and at your table and cards were checked. One door was closed off and the stairs to the lower floor roped off, it really was ideal.

 

What was great is there was normally a music quiz at 6.15pm so we got a drink and headed downstairs and still used our 3 drinks pre-loaded vouchers during happy hour :-)

That email is way out of date. There are very few ships that do NOT have a DL now - perhaps 3 or 4. You will have a full lounge with range of drinks. You will also have 3 drinks a day loaded against your SeaPass which you can use in any bar, (during the same hours of the lounge) so you can enjoy a drink with non-D friends!

 

The Golden Lounge will be converted back to a DL for the Australian market. It is a nice room, and if there are too many D members they open the doors so you overflow into the upper levels of the Music Hall.

North Star: Both cruises I was able to pre-book online for free in advance, It was the same for iFly too. A couple got married in the North Star by the Captain on one of the cruises I was on. It stayed static when the captain was in it then, once married, the couple had a ride in it.

 

Pixels: Fabulous, get there early and chose a seat upstairs or in the middle on one of the elevated sections for the best view. This was my favourite show. It used to be called Spectre's Cabaret

 

Live Love Legs: Fabulous show, very Las Vegas

 

The Dream: Did not go either time, when I did my research it was not getting very good reviews, the storyline was not clear and a few people actually dosed off so I didn't go to it.
